to achieve telephoto focal lenght image a long focal length lens with shorter back focus is used allowing it to be relatively compact image.


to achieve a wide focal length image a short focal length lens of extreme covering power is used to give a wide angle of view.

as you can see from the images above the first picture is quite compact and the second allows you to see alot more of the surroundings.
